From 346324d3809a479c18d834163ddd7962a9888400 Mon Sep 17 00:00:00 2001 From: Kasper Jeppe Jeppesen Date: Tue, 2 May 2017 11:41:16 -0700 Subject: [PATCH] Add static getNames method --- build.gradle | 2 +- src/main/java/me/doubledutch/lazyjson/LazyObject.java | 5 +++++ src/main/resources/lazyjson_version.properties | 8 ++++---- 3 files changed, 10 insertions(+), 5 deletions(-) diff --git a/build.gradle b/build.gradle index 1a3388c..cee04e4 100644 --- a/build.gradle +++ b/build.gradle @@ -1,4 +1,4 @@ -version = '2.0.0' +version = '2.1.0' group = "me.doubledutch" archivesBaseName = "lazyjson" diff --git a/src/main/java/me/doubledutch/lazyjson/LazyObject.java b/src/main/java/me/doubledutch/lazyjson/LazyObject.java index 1bd7d3d..5421d54 100644 --- a/src/main/java/me/doubledutch/lazyjson/LazyObject.java +++ b/src/main/java/me/doubledutch/lazyjson/LazyObject.java @@ -611,6 +611,11 @@ public Set keySet(){ return set; } + public static java.lang.String[] getNames(LazyObject obj){ + Set keys=obj.keySet(); + return keys.toArray(new String[keys.size()]); + } + public int hashCode(){ int code=1; for(String key:keySet()){ diff --git a/src/main/resources/lazyjson_version.properties b/src/main/resources/lazyjson_version.properties index a3caec3..fae2f31 100644 --- a/src/main/resources/lazyjson_version.properties +++ b/src/main/resources/lazyjson_version.properties @@ -1,4 +1,4 @@ -#Thu Apr 20 16:23:24 PDT 2017 -BUILD_VERSION=2.0.0 -BUILD_DATE=2017-04-20T23\:23\:24Z -BUILD_NUMBER=937 +#Tue May 02 11:39:37 PDT 2017 +BUILD_VERSION=2.1.0 +BUILD_DATE=2017-05-02T18\:39\:37Z +BUILD_NUMBER=940